The West Bengal government, under Chief Minister Suvendu Adhikari, has announced the revival of the Vivekananda Merit Scholarship Yojana, a major financial assistance scheme aimed at supporting economically weaker section (EWS) students across the state. The decision was formally declared during a state-level event held in Kolkata, where meritorious students from various boards were felicitated.

Focus on EWS and Meritorious Students

The revived scholarship scheme is designed to ensure that financial constraints do not hinder higher education for deserving students. It will primarily benefit students from economically weaker backgrounds, providing them with monetary assistance for school and higher studies. According to the announcement, the initiative aligns with the government’s broader push to strengthen educational accessibility and merit-based support in West Bengal. The scheme is also expected to streamline existing welfare programs and channel funds more efficiently toward academically strong students from underprivileged families.

Government’s Education Policy Push

Chief Minister Adhikari highlighted that the revival of the scholarship is part of a larger restructuring of the state’s education framework in alignment with the National Education Policy (NEP). The government aims to promote merit, reduce financial dropouts, and improve overall educational outcomes.

Reports suggest that the administration is also reviewing multiple existing welfare schemes to improve efficiency and ensure targeted delivery of benefits to students in need. The revival of the Vivekananda Merit Scholarship Yojana marks a significant policy move by the West Bengal government to strengthen educational support for EWS students. With a focus on merit and inclusivity, the scheme aims to reduce dropout rates and empower students to pursue higher education without financial barriers.
